Description:
Simulation-based training has been used to increase the emergency preparedness of healthcare facilities in ambulatory settings. Using clinical scenarios to create a representation of a “real world” emergency encourages the application and development of clinical skills and team collaboration through deliberate practice. It both assesses the organization’s emergency action plan and tests the team’s readiness to respond to a “real” emergency. This webinar focuses on the development of an emergency and disaster preparedness plan and the creation of simulation-based drills to enhance teamwork, critical thinking and confidence.
